I thought about this some more.. and I think I agree that we will see more gold coming into the game, but not from stores -- from alching.

 

 

 

The reason is simple. Before, many people left items to rot in their banks, because they were worth far more than alch value but they weren't worth enough to bother selling. Many of these folks have now tried selling these products, causing prices to drop down to alch value. Seeing them at alch value, many people will alch them rather than continue trying to sell.

 

 

 

In fact, many people are now buying armor and weapons from the GE just to alch them.

Interesting thought, Qeltar. (BTW, did you receive the email I sent you?)

 

I think this high-alching of armor, etc. is probably just temporary though, since people will stop smithing more armor/weapons/etc. now because the price per bar of the armor is under the high alch price of the best item to high alch. (r2h) People'll smith r2h's/plates/etc. much more now to get the most per bar.
